Python: Matemáticas y Asignación Aumentada

PythonPythonBeginner
Practicar Ahora

💡 Este tutorial está traducido por IA desde la versión en inglés. Para ver la versión original, puedes hacer clic aquí

Introducción

En este laboratorio, profundizaremos en aspectos cruciales de la programación en Python: los operadores matemáticos y los operadores de asignación aumentada.

Los operadores matemáticos son esenciales para realizar operaciones matemáticas, como la adición, la sustracción, la multiplicación y la división.

Los operadores de asignación aumentada simplifican el código al combinar una operación con una asignación. Por ejemplo, x += y es equivalente a x = x + y.

Logros

  • Operadores matemáticos de Python
  • Operadores de asignación aumentada de Python

Skills Graph

%%%%{init: {'theme':'neutral'}}%%%% flowchart RL python(("Python")) -.-> python/FunctionsGroup(["Functions"]) python(("Python")) -.-> python/PythonStandardLibraryGroup(["Python Standard Library"]) python(("Python")) -.-> python/BasicConceptsGroup(["Basic Concepts"]) python/BasicConceptsGroup -.-> python/variables_data_types("Variables and Data Types") python/BasicConceptsGroup -.-> python/numeric_types("Numeric Types") python/FunctionsGroup -.-> python/build_in_functions("Build-in Functions") python/PythonStandardLibraryGroup -.-> python/math_random("Math and Random") subgraph Lab Skills python/variables_data_types -.-> lab-88{{"Python: Matemáticas y Asignación Aumentada"}} python/numeric_types -.-> lab-88{{"Python: Matemáticas y Asignación Aumentada"}} python/build_in_functions -.-> lab-88{{"Python: Matemáticas y Asignación Aumentada"}} python/math_random -.-> lab-88{{"Python: Matemáticas y Asignación Aumentada"}} end

Operadores matemáticos de Python

Python ofrece una variedad de operadores integrados para realizar operaciones matemáticas, lo que la hace versátil para una amplia gama de cálculos. Vamos a explorar algunas operaciones básicas usando el intérprete de Python.

Abra la terminal y el intérprete de Python:

python3

Suma

Utilice el operador + para la suma:

>>> x = 2
>>> y = 3
>>> x + y
5

Resta

Utilice el operador - para la resta:

>>> x = 5
>>> y = 2
>>> x - y
3

Multiplicación

Utilice el operador * para la multiplicación:

>>> x = 2
>>> y = 3
>>> x * y
6

División

Utilice el operador / para la división:

>>> x = 6
>>> y = 3
>>> x / y
2

Los operadores matemáticos de Python son fundamentales para una variedad de cálculos, ofreciendo simplicidad y flexibilidad en su código.

Operadores de asignación aumentada de Python

Además de los operadores matemáticos básicos, Python cuenta con operadores de asignación aumentada que combinan una operación con una asignación. Estos operadores simplifican el código al permitir realizar una operación y asignar el resultado a una variable en un solo paso.

Asignación de suma

Utilice el operador += para sumar un número a una variable y asignar el resultado a la misma variable:

>>> x = 5
>>> x += 3
>>> x
8

Asignación de resta

Utilice el operador -= para restar un número a una variable y asignar el resultado a la misma variable:

>>> x = 5
>>> x -= 2
>>> x
3

Asignación de multiplicación

Utilice el operador *= para multiplicar un número por una variable y asignar el resultado a la misma variable:

>>> x = 5
>>> x *= 3
>>> x
15

Asignación de división

Utilice el operador /= para dividir un número entre otro y asignar el resultado a la misma variable:

>>> x = 10
>>> x /= 2
>>> x
5

Resumen

En este laboratorio, aprendimos cómo usar los operadores matemáticos y los operadores de asignación aumentada en Python. Estos operadores son esenciales para realizar operaciones matemáticas y hacer asignaciones en los programas de Python.